    DEPARTMENT OF BUSINESS AND PROFESSIONAL REGULATION

    Division of Florida Condominiums, Timeshares and Mobile Homes

    N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the Division of Florida Condominiums, Timeshares, and Mobile Homes, Department of Business and Professional Regulation, State of Florida, has received the petition for declaratory statement from Mark D. Friedman, Esq., In Re: The Marina at the Bluffs Condominium Association, Inc., Docket No. 2014011691, filed on March 19, 2014. The petition seeks the agencys opinion as to the applicability of paragraph 718.113(2)(c), Florida Statutes, as it applies to the petitioner.

    What vote is required for a material alteration to the real property of The Marina at the Bluffs Condominium Association, Inc., where some of the declarations of condominium within the multicondominium require a vote of one-half the members and the rest of the declarations of condominium require only a vote of the board of directors under paragraph 718.113(2)(c), Florida Statutes.
